div.tabStrip {
	display:none;
}
div.modHeaderPromo {
	display:none;
}
.headerPromoFloatRt {
	bottom:10px !important;
	*bottom:7px !important;
	position:absolute;
	right:11px !important;
	width:310px;
}
.headerPromoFloatRt p {
	position:relative;
}

#templateMoreInfo p.areaFundedBy {
font-size: 0.9em;
margin: 0;
padding: 0 0 0 10px;
line-height:0.5em;
*line-height:1.0em;
}
#templateMoreInfo .pageHeader .areaFundedBy {
color: #fff;
float: right;
font-size: 0.9em;
margin-right: 0px;
}

/* Right Rail List related changes - reducing width and adding white bg  */
div.listRightRail, div.newsListSml {
	position:relative;
	width:310px !important;
	padding:8px 12px 11px;
	background-color:#fff;
	border:1px solid #dadad3;
}
div.newsListSml ul li
{
	width:273px !important;
}




/* Must import resources.css above on any brand specific style guide to handle generic display adjustments */
/* Specify custom colors for right rail and header area with .pageHeader and .railContainer class below */
.pageHeader {
background:#04859E !important;
/*border-bottom:1px solid #E59929 !important;*/
height:61px !important;
}

.pageHeader ul.breadcrumbNav {
display:none;
}

.pageHeader h1 {
margin:6px 0 3px 23px;
}

.headerPromoFloatRt {
display:none;
}

div#chapterNav div.items div.selected {
background:transparent url(http://o.mm-health.com/images/local-nav-sprite-v3.gif) repeat scroll 0 -266px;
}

div#chapterNavContainer div.next.noLink.activeCornerRight.disabled div {
background:transparent url(http://o.mm-health.com/images/local-nav-sprite-v3.gif) repeat scroll 0 -236px;
}

div#chapterNavContainer div.prev.activeCornerLeft.disabled {
background:transparent url(http://o.mm-health.com/images/local-nav-sprite-v3.gif) repeat scroll 0 -206px;
}

div#chapterNavContainer div.next.activeCornerRight {
width:19px;
}

a {
color:#58A9CA;
}

a:hover {
color:#58A9CA;
}


/*hack for turning featured stories purple off*/
#ctl00_mainContentArea_rightRailDZ_columnDisplay_ctl00_controlcolumn_ctl00_WidgetHost_dropcontainer.widget #tabs {display:block;}
#ctl00_mainContentArea_rightRailDZ_columnDisplay_ctl00_controlcolumn_ctl00_WidgetHost_dropcontainer.widget ul {padding:5px 21px; background:none;}
#ctl00_mainContentArea_rightRailDZ_columnDisplay_ctl00_controlcolumn_ctl00_WidgetHost_dropcontainer.widget ul li {padding:5px 0;}
#ctl00_mainContentArea_rightRailDZ_columnDisplay_ctl00_controlcolumn_ctl00_WidgetHost_dropcontainer.widget h2 {margin-top:0; color:#000; height:auto; padding:12px

20px 5px 20px; background:none;}

#ctl00_mainContentArea_rightRailDZ_columnDisplay_ctl00_controlcolumn_ctl00_WidgetHost_dropcontainer.widget #tab1Container {border:0; padding:0; background:none;

padding-bottom:0;}


/* New RC Right rail styles */
div.listRightRail, div.newsListSml {
background-color:#FFFFFF;
border:medium none;
padding:0;
position:relative;
width:100%;
}

.template #ctl00_mainContentArea_rightRailDZ_columnDisplay_ctl00_controlcolumn_ctl00_WidgetHost_dropcontainer.widget h2,
#templateOverview #ctl00_mainContentArea_rightRailDZ_columnDisplay_ctl00_controlcolumn_ctl00_WidgetHost_dropcontainer.widget h2,
#templateMoreInfo #ctl00_mainContentArea_rightRailDZ_columnDisplay_ctl00_controlcolumn_ctl00_WidgetHost_dropcontainer.widget h2 {
background:transparent url(http://o.mm-health.com/images/rc/module-top-orange.gif) no-repeat scroll 0 0;
height:20px;
margin-top:0;
padding:12px 20px 0;
border-bottom:1px solid #D9DAD2;
color:#fff;
}

.template .listRightRail .tabsWide, #templateOverview .listRightRail .tabsWide, #templateMoreInfo .listRightRail .tabsWide
{
border-left:1pt solid #D9DAD2;
border-right:1pt solid #D9DAD2;
background:#F7F7F5 none repeat scroll 0 0;
}

.template  #ctl00_mainContentArea_rightRailDZ_columnDisplay_ctl00_controlcolumn_ctl00_WidgetHost_dropcontainer.widget .borderedList, #templateOverview .listRightRail .borderedList, #templateMoreInfo .listRightRail .borderedList, #ctl00_mainContentArea_mostPopabout .listRightRail .tabContentContainer ul.borderedList
{
background:transparent none repeat scroll 0 0;
border-left:1pt solid #D9DAD2;
border-right:1pt solid #D9DAD2;
padding:5px 21px;
}
.template #ctl00_mainContentArea_rightRailDZ_columnDisplay_ctl00_controlcolumn_ctl00_WidgetHost_dropcontainer.widget #tab1Container,
#templateOverview #ctl00_mainContentArea_rightRailDZ_columnDisplay_ctl00_controlcolumn_ctl00_WidgetHost_dropcontainer.widget #tab1Container,
#templateMoreInfo #ctl00_mainContentArea_rightRailDZ_columnDisplay_ctl00_controlcolumn_ctl00_WidgetHost_dropcontainer.widget #tab1Container,
#templateOverview .listRightRail .tabContentContainer, #templateMoreInfo .listRightRail .tabContentContainer, #ctl00_mainContentArea_mostPopabout .listRightRail .tabContentContainer
{
background:transparent url(http://o.mm-health.com/images/rc/module_bottom.gif) no-repeat scroll left bottom;
padding:0 0 7px;
border:medium none;
}
.template #ctl00_mainContentArea_rightRailDZ_columnDisplay_ctl00_controlcolumn_ctl00_WidgetHost_dropcontainer.widget ul,
#templateOverview #ctl00_mainContentArea_rightRailDZ_columnDisplay_ctl00_controlcolumn_ctl00_WidgetHost_dropcontainer.widget ul,
#templateMoreInfo #ctl00_mainContentArea_rightRailDZ_columnDisplay_ctl00_controlcolumn_ctl00_WidgetHost_dropcontainer.widget ul
{
background:none;

}
.template #ctl00_mainContentArea_rightRailDZ_columnDisplay_ctl00_controlcolumn_ctl00_WidgetHost_dropcontainer.widget #tabs,
#templateOverview #ctl00_mainContentArea_rightRailDZ_columnDisplay_ctl00_controlcolumn_ctl00_WidgetHost_dropcontainer.widget #tabs,
#templateMoreInfo #ctl00_mainContentArea_rightRailDZ_columnDisplay_ctl00_controlcolumn_ctl00_WidgetHost_dropcontainer.widget #tabs {
display:none;
}

div.listRightRail, div.newsListSml {
width:328px !important;
}

.rightRail {
background:#EFF0EC none repeat scroll 0 0;
}

div.rightRailAd {
background:transparent url("http://o.mm-health.com/images/rc/ad_bg-corners.gif") no-repeat 0 0;
padding:14px 0;
width:328px;
margin:6px 4px 20px;
}

div#modDidYouKnow h3 {
background:transparent none repeat scroll 0 0;
border-left:medium none;
border-right:medium none;
color:#FFFFFF;
}
.leftRail div#modDidYouKnow h3 {
background:url("http://o.mm-health.com/images/rc/DYKicon.gif") no-repeat scroll 0 0 transparent;
color:#58A9CA;
float:left;
font-size:20px;
font-weight:bold;
line-height:15px;
width:170px;
}
div#modDidYouKnow div.upperLeftCorner {
background:transparent none repeat scroll 0 0;
}

div#modDidYouKnow div.upperBorder {
background:transparent none repeat scroll 0 0;
border:none;
}

div#modDidYouKnow div.upperRightCorner {
background:transparent none repeat scroll 0 0;
}
.leftRail .anwser {float:right;padding-top:3px;width:;}
.leftRail #modDidYouKnow h1 {border-top:dotted 1px #ccc;padding-top:14px;width:100%}
div#modDidYouKnow {
background:#FFFFFF;
border:medium none;
padding:38px 0 0;
width:328px;
border-bottom:1px solid #D9DAD2;
}

div.rightRailAd p {

}

div.moduleTab {
top:0;
}

div#question {
padding:12px 0;
border-top:1px solid #D9DAD2;
}

div#question, div#modDidYouKnowBtnContainer, div.answerLinks, div#Answered {
border-right:1px solid #D9DAD2;
border-left:1px solid #D9DAD2;
margin:0;
}



div.listRightRail h2 {
background:transparent url(http://o.mm-health.com/images/rc/module-top.gif) no-repeat scroll 0 0;
color:#333333;
padding:10px 20px 7px;
margin-top:25px;
}

div.listRightRail ul.tabs, div.listRightRail ul.tabsWide {
background:#F3F3F0 none repeat scroll 0 0;
border:1px solid #D9DAD2;
height:23px;
padding-top:9px;
}

ul.tabs li.first, ul.tabsWide li.first {
background:none;
padding-left:4px;
}

ul.tabs li a, ul.tabsWide li a {
background:#fff none repeat scroll 0 0;
border-left:1px solid #D9DAD2;
border-right:1px solid #D9DAD2;
border-top:1px solid #D9DAD2;
}


